Travel Market Report Names Crocker Senior Contributing Editor; Will Cover Consortia And Host Agency Groups
Marilee Crocker has been named senior contributing editor for Travel Market Report. In her new role, Crocker will be responsible for Headquarters Happenings, TMR’s exclusive feature column that interviews the top executives at consortia and host agencies. Crocker will share responsibility with TMR’s editor Cheryl Rosen for representing TMR at the consortia and host conferences.

The Headquarter Happenings column covers consortia and host agencies’ marketing and technology news. It runs on a rotating basis to ensure all groups are covered equitably and fairly.
Crocker has held top editorial positions at Travel Weekly and Meetings & Conventions, and served as editor of TMR from 2011 to 2014. Her in-depth reporting on industry and consumer trends has earned her multiple editorial accolades, including Folio Gold and Silver awards for excellence in reporting. And her interest in home-based businesses inspired her to launch biz@home, a nationally syndicated newspaper column that ran for many years.
